Socialists back Royal
PARIS (Reuters):Segolene Royal pledged a new style of leadership yesterday after her sweeping victory in the Socialist presidential primary took her a step closer to becoming the country's first woman president.
'Dutch troops abused Iraqi prisoners'
THE HAGUE, Netherlands (AP):Dutch military interrogators abused dozens of Iraqi prisoners in 2003, dousing them with water to keep them awake and exposing them to high-pitched noises and strong lights, a Dutch newspaper reported yesterday.
Gov't to ban junk food ads aimed at kids
LONDON (Reuters):Britain moved to ban ads for junk food during children's television programming, taking one of the toughest stances in Europe in the fight against increasing childhood obesity.
